    Hey, what is the difference between the clubhouse and the clubhouse +? Is the clubhouse also fitting on the 2nd Generation?
    Many Greetings ...

    • @BikeShopGirl
      @BikeShopGirl  3 ปีที่แล้ว

      Maren - the Clubhouse does not fit on the Gen 1 as it is slightly longer. The clubhouse+ is slightly longer and has 2 different rails on the back so you can now use a Yepp seat in the rear. If you have a Gen 2 GSD you'll need the Clubhouse+

    What about owners of the first generation Tern GSD? We are left out in the cold!

    • @BikeShopGirl
      @BikeShopGirl  3 ปีที่แล้ว

      I haven't fully tested the various accessories on the original Gen1 bike and clubhouse. I believe the storm box will fit, but you won't have proper deck width at the bottom, and the storm shield is questionable since the new Clubhouse + is much larger and the shield is tight. If it isn't tight I would fear for it falling off or flapping around.
